The Best Choice Products Kids 24V 2-Seater Electric Ride On Car Truck is designed for kids aged 3 to 8 and can comfortably carry up to 132 pounds, making it suitable for two children or a child and a friend. It offers a good balance of fun and safety with features like an adjustable seat harness, LED headlights, and a parental remote control that lets you guide the ride or let your child drive independently. The 24V battery provides around 90 minutes of playtime on a single charge, which is quite generous for outdoor rides.
Its two-speed options (2 mph and 4 mph) are safe for young kids while still offering some excitement. The ride-on also includes a Bluetooth sound system for playing your child's favorite tunes, adding to the fun experience. The size is moderate (about 45 by 32 by 31 inches), which should fit well in most yards or driveways. It has treaded plastic wheels and 2-wheel suspension, which help provide a smoother ride on various flat surfaces, though it may not handle rough terrain like grass or gravel very well.
Weighing about 56 pounds, it's sturdy but not too heavy to move around when needed. It excels in safety and fun features, but its terrain capability is best suited for smooth areas. This ride-on truck is a strong choice for families looking for a durable, entertaining electric vehicle that supports two kids and includes helpful parental controls.

The Best Choice Products Kids 12V Ride On Truck is a solid choice for children aged 3 and up, with a sturdy weight capacity of 128 pounds, making it suitable for most young kids. It offers a realistic driving experience thanks to its 12-volt battery that can deliver up to 2 hours of playtime on a full charge, which is quite good for outdoor fun. The truck has three speed settings, with a safe maximum speed of 3.7 mph, ideal for young riders to cruise comfortably without going too fast. One standout feature is the parental remote control, which allows adults to steer or stop the vehicle remotely, enhancing safety and giving parents peace of mind.
The spring suspension combined with four-wheel drive and plastic wheels helps the truck handle various terrains better than many similar toys, but it is mostly suited for relatively smooth surfaces like grass or pavement rather than rough terrain. Safety features include seat belts and locking doors, which are important for younger kids. The truck also comes with fun extras like LED headlights and built-in Bluetooth speakers to play music, adding to the play experience. In terms of size (about 46 by 31 by 31 inches) and weight (around 37 pounds), it’s manageable for storage and transportation, though it may require some space at home.
While it has many appealing aspects, potential buyers should note that the plastic wheels might limit performance on very uneven or muddy surfaces. This ride-on truck is a well-rounded option for parents looking for a safe, interactive, and entertaining electric vehicle for young children.

The First Ride On 24V Ford F-150 Raptor is a well-designed ride-on car for kids aged 3 to around 8 years, supporting up to 132 pounds, which means it can comfortably fit two children thanks to its 20-inch wide seat. It offers a realistic and fun driving experience with official Ford licensing, including detailed design elements like working LED headlights, horn sounds, and dual locking doors. The 24V battery and dual 90W motors provide good power and a battery life of up to 110 minutes, letting your child explore grass, gravel, and slight hills easily. It features three speed options from 2.1 to 5 mph, which is safe yet exciting for young children.
Safety is thoughtfully addressed with dual 3-point seat belts, a metal frame, an impact-resistant body, and soft start technology to prevent sudden jolts. Parents can feel in control via the 2.4GHz remote with emergency stop and speed settings, which is helpful for younger or less experienced riders. The ride-on is fairly large (44 x 29.5 x 28 inches) but still manageable, and it includes handy extras like Bluetooth audio, FM radio, and storage space for toys or snacks. Its sturdy wheels and rear shock absorbers help provide a smooth ride on varied terrain. Assembly is mostly done out of the box, making it easy to set up.
On the downside, while the speed range is safe, older or bigger kids might find the top speed modest, and the weight of 51 pounds could be a bit heavy for some parents to carry around. Also, it’s designed for relatively mild outdoor use, so very rough or uneven terrain may be challenging. This ride-on truck makes an excellent gift option for young kids who want a realistic driving experience with good safety and entertaining features.
